Abstract

Disclosed herein are system, method, and computer program product embodiments for a cloud-based point-of-sale system and a multi-function point-of-sale (POS) device. In an embodiment, the POS device includes an interactive display that switches between a first position oriented towards and for use by an operating clerk, and a second position oriented towards and for use by a customer. The POS device is able to detect the switch between the first position and the second position. A processor in the POS device outputs a first graphical user interface (GUI) on the interactive display in response to detection of the first position and a second GUI in response to detection of the second position. In an embodiment, the components of the POS device are combined together in a unified assembly.

         2 . A point of sale (POS) device, comprising:
 an interactive interface configured to scan or receive a selection of one or more items associated with a customer for a purchase; and   at least one processor configured to operate the POS device in a self-checkout mode, and while the POS device operates in the self-checkout mode, the at least one processor is further configured to:
 transmit, to a web server, a status-based notification for an event associated with the POS device; 
 receive, from a second POS device, a remote control command for controlling the POS device; 
 resume control of the interactive interface to the at least one processor responsive to completion of the remote control command by the second POS device; 
 attempt to contact the third-party for approval in response to determining that the customer or any of the one or more items of the purchase require approval from a third-party; 
 process payment of the items responsive to receiving the approval from the third-party; and 
 reject the purchase of the items responsive to not receiving the approval from the third-party. 
   
     
     
         3 . The POS device of  claim 2 , wherein the event associated with the POS device comprises a determination that remote assistance is needed for the purchase. 
     
     
         4 . The POS device of  claim 2 , wherein the remote control command is configured to enable the second POS device to remotely control the interactive interface. 
     
     
         5 . The POS device of  claim 4 , wherein to enable the second POS device to remotely control the interactive interface of the POS device, the processor is further configured to:
 display, via the interactive interface, the one or more items; and   transmit, to the second POS device, the displayed one or more items for display by the second POS device.   
     
     
         6 . The POS device of  claim 2 , further comprising:
 a camera, wherein the remote control command is configured to enable the second POS device to remotely control the camera.   
     
     
         7 . The POS device of  claim 2 , wherein to attempt to contact the third-party for the approval, the at least one processor is further configured to:
 determine whether contact information exists in at least one of a customer data record of the customer, a parent's customer data record, or a customer data record of the third-party; and   if the contact information exists in the customer data record or the parent's customer data record, transmit a message to the third-party for approval using the contact information.   
     
     
         8 . The POS device of  claim 2 , wherein the at least one processor is further configured to:
 determine that purchasing approval is not received from the third party by performing at least one of:
 receiving a message from the third-party rejecting the purchase; or 
 determining that no message from the third-party is received within a predetermined period of time after attempting to contact the third party. 
   
     
     
         9 . The POS device of  claim 2 , wherein the at least one processor is further configured to:
 receive an input, wherein the input includes at least one of an identification of the customer or an age of the customer.   
     
     
         10 . The POS device of  claim 9 , wherein to determine that the customer or any of the one or more items of the purchase require approval, the at least one processor is further configured to:
 receive, based on the input, account information associated with the customer; and   determine, based on the account information and the input, that the customer requires the purchasing approval from the third party.
